Question 272: To ask the Minister for Education and Science the status of the building programme for a school (details supplied) in County Kildare; if the school will be allowed to proceed to stage two of the building programme; the expected timescale of the building project;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[36854/06]

Photo of Mary HanafinMary Hanafin (Dún Laoghaire,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context

The building project for the School referred to by the Deputy is at an early stage of architectural planning and is one of the forty schools that I announced in April of this year to go to tender and construction.

A full Design Team has been appointed to bring the proposed building project through the various stages of architectural planning.

In April of this year a letter issued to the VEC Authorities giving approval to carry out a draft stage 2 (Outline sketch scheme with costings) submission. This draft submission was received in my Department on the 28th September last and, following a review of the submission, a letter issued to VEC Authorities on the 27th October with comments and giving approval to prepare a full stage 2 submission taking on board the comments raised in the letter.

When the complete stage 2 submission is received in my Department, my Officials will arrange a meeting with the School's Design Team in order to evaluate the documentation. It is envisaged that unless there are very exceptional circumstances involved, the meeting will be sufficient to authorise the project to progress to the next stage of architectural planning.

Question 273: To ask the Minister for Education and Science if a design team has been appointed for the required extension to a school (details supplied) in County Kildare; and the status of the architectural planning phase. [36863/06]

Photo of Mary HanafinMary Hanafin (Dún Laoghaire,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context

The process of appointing a design team to the proposed building project at the school referred to by the Deputy has commenced.

On behalf of the Client (the School Board of Management) my School Building Section published the advertisement seeking the relevant consultancy services on the public procurement portal, www.etenders.gov.ie, on 15 August last. The closing date for receipt of expressions of interest under this EU procurement process was 12 noon on Monday 9th October 2006 and all submissions were returned to the Board of Management, in order for them to conduct the assessment of those submissions.

As soon as the Board of Management has completed the assessment exercise, and the School Building Section has ratified their recommendations, the architectural planning phase of the project will begin.

Question 276: To ask the Minister for Education and Science if, in view of her recent repeated comments in relation to fast tracking the building of a school (details supplied) in County Kildare, she will direct her planning section to lodge a planning application for the school in advance of the transfer of the site to her Department. [36867/06]

Photo of Mary HanafinMary Hanafin (Dún Laoghaire, Fianna Fail)
Link to this: Individually | In context

The acquisition of a site is the first key step in the delivery of new school projects. The Department has streamlined the design phase for such buildings and uses various innovative methods such as Generic Repeat Designs or Design and Build contracts as mechanisms to enable new schools to progress to planning permission and construction within the shortest possible timeframe. It is intended that the school to which the Deputy refers will be delivered using one or other of these methods.
